     Celody.com and stakedy.com are both original products that are exclusive to the IOTA ecosystem and use the IOTA token. Celody is a music powered world full of A.I. generated people. Stakedy is a solution to media bias where posts are made accountable through token staking and slashing.
     The Celody token is generated by listening to music. Simplistically, you can think of this as "proof of music". On either celody.com or stakedy.com, just tap the play music button and this should start the token generation process. After listening to the music stream for a certain time period, the tokens should appear in your session. In addition to listening to music, there are other ways to get tokens, including music curation and artist song submission.
     Tokens can move in a basic circle, from Celody to the IOTA Tangle and back to Celody. They start in a session on Celody. Sessions are impermanent, only last for 24 hours, require no wallet downloads or extensions, and assume no previous crypto knowledge. To store your tokens beyond 24 hours, move them from your session into a Celody wallet. A Celody wallet is internal to the celody.com website and includes a 2FA security mechanism. Once in a wallet, you can then withdraw the tokens to the IOTA DevNet. All tokens are fungible, so 1 token in a session can be moved as 1 token into the Celody wallet which can be moved as 1 token into the IOTA Tangle. From the IOTA Tangle you can move the tokens back to a session inside the website.
     Tokens are used throughout Celody and Stakedy. Inside Celody, tokens are used for elections, voting, playing games, interacting with digital people, rewarding musicians, and more. On Stakedy, tokens are used for staking and slashing posts. A key feature of Celody tokens is the 24 hour session expiration, which means that tokens not withdrawn to a wallet must be spent or lost. Since only a certain percentage of tokens can be withdrawn, this provides an incentive for using the Celody token inside a session and not hoarding it.
     Celody and Stakedy are early projects. Limitations are currently in place to protect users and ensure ongoing development. Because the IOTA DevNet is not a production environment, breaking changes can wipe out tokens during a reset. For this reason, there is only a small number of digital assets allowed on the DevNet. Any tokens transferred from a Celody wallet to the DevNet should be considered experimental. Don't bridge any tokens that you are not willing to lose. This limit will be eliminated after the mainnet migration.
     Celody runs in parallel to the Tangle and connects using a bridge. Think of Celody as a connected side-chain. The goal is for there to be a simple code swap of the bridge after coordicide. Any tokens stored in the internal Celody website wallet should be immediately available to be withdrawn on to the coordicide network after the migration. So tokens held in the Celody wallet should be secure both during both the testnet and mainnet phases.
     Celody believes in decentralization over centralization. Currently, Celody uses the IOTA 1.5 Mainnet to record the decentralized music submission process. The quorum details and votes are stored in the Tangle and can be audited. Also, the tokens can be bridged to the decentralized DevNet and used for other purposes outside of Celody. In the future, the goal is to announce more features of decentraliztion.
     Celody has chosen IOTA for several reasons. First, IOTA is pioneering original cryptocurrency concepts. Celody prefers in originality over fast-following clones. The vision of an Internet Of Things isn't just for physical machines. The A.I. people inside of Celody can be seen like digital agents inside of IOTA's vision. Second, IOTA has proven its resiliency over the years. The fact that it has been attacked, recovered and is still progressing, speaks volumes. Third, the IOTA community has been the most supportive and open to Celody's development. Hopefully, the support will continue.
